Kohima, December 14 (MExN): A four-day Certification Programme for Returning Officers (ROs) & Assistant Returning Officers (AROs) of Nagaland in two simultaneous batches from December 13 to 16 (Phase-II) begun on Tuesday at the Administrative Training Institute (ATI), Kohima.

The second phase of the Certification Programme is being conducted for the districts– Kohima, Zunheboto, Mon, Tuensang, Longleng, Noklak, Shamator, Mokokchung and Wokha, a press release from the office of the Chief Electoral Officer (CEO) informed.

During the inaugural session, Addl CEO, Ruokuovituo Khezhie gave the welcome address and highlighted on the important role played by the Returning Officers and Assistant Returning Officers in the conduct of election. The programme was chaired by DCEO Alila Chang and vote of thanks was proposed by Jt CEO Sharon Longchari. 

According to the release, the four-day simultaneous training programme is being conducted by resource persons/National Level Master Trainers (NLMTs) deputed by the Election Commission of India (ECI). 

The various sessions would include nomination including instructions on criminal antecedent, scrutiny of nomination, withdrawal of candidature and allotment of symbol, Model Code of Conduct, qualification and disqualification, E-Roll, District Election Management Plan including COVID Guidelines, Service Voter Portal, EMS, ETPBS, NGRS, Observer Portal, IT Application including Nomination, Permission, Poll Day, Counting, etc, Postal Ballot, Counting, Polling Party and Poll Day arrangement, Vulnerability Mapping, Expenditure Monitoring, Paid News and MCMC, EVM-VVPAT Administrative Procedure, EVM-VVPAT Hands-On, it added.
